Indie Brand Shades By Shan Is Pantone’s First Beauty Collaboration

Lip Shine in Pantone's Peach Fuzz is available online exclusively at JCPenney and will roll out to more than 600 stores nationwide.

Shades By Shan started out a side hustle in founder Shan Berries' mother’s basement in 2018. Five years later, the indie brand is having a “pinch-me” moment as Berries’ company is the first beauty brand to partner with global color authority Pantone
 
The color cosmetics brand was tasked to create a lip shine that corresponded with 2024’s color of the year: peach fuzz. The partnership is a memorable one for Pantone, which is celebrating its 25th anniversary of Color of the Year.
 
“We were completely floored!” said Berries when Pantone approached the brand with the proposition. “We knew how big the opportunity was and how prestigious this partnership was. Even just being considered was exhilarating, and once we locked it down, we knew we had to deliver the utmost product for Color of the Year.”
 
The lip oil offers what Berries describes a “luxurious, pillow-soft feel” that gives lips hydration and moisture with every application. Imparting a subtle, but elegant look on lips, The Lip Shine in Peach Fuzz, Berries says, is perfect for beauty minimalists who strive to put in effort to look effortless. Plus, the Lip Shine delivers long-lasting benefits as it doubles as a lip treatment. With ingredients like olive, jojoba and almond oils, its soft, doe-foot applicator delivers soft, hydrated lips with a pretty sheen.

The Lip Shine is now available online for a limited time at Shades By Shan's exclusive retailer, JCPenney, and coming to more than 600 stores nationwide in the coming weeks.

As Happi previously reported, the brand announced its first roll-out at the retailer a year ago.
 
“As you can imagine, it completely transformed our business and our lives,” said Berries.

Mamaberries Foundation

Per Berries, more than its cosmetics line (which includes gel eyeliner, shimmery eyeshadows and hydrating primers, among other offerings) Pantone was particularly moved by its philanthropic efforts. Berries’ mother was a single-parent and Ecuadorian immigrant who worked hard to make ends meet. In her honor, Shades By Shan donates a portion of proceeds to Mamaberries Foundation, its 501(c)(3) nonprofit.
 
To date, Mamaberries Foundation has assisted more than 80 single parents nationwide with financial aid with plans to triple that number this year.  The Pantone partnership, she said, provides the opportunity of a lifetime to meet that goal. 

Peach Fuzz Inspiration


Peach Fuzz is the Pantone Color of the Year for 2024. 
In thinking deeply about the meaning of peach fuzz, Berries says the color is symbolic of kindness, compassion and caring— values that embody Shades By Shan. Berries began the venture in her mother’s basement in San Francisco with help from her sister. The brand started with two products and will have more than 100 by year’s end.
 
While many have likened their business to an “overnight success,” Berries insists her resourcefulness and business acumen, not mere luck, helped get their business off the ground.
 
With the Pantone partnership, Berries says she’s hoping to reach her target of tripling the number of single mothers that her nonprofit is able to help. And, she wants to continue to add some luster to the lives of this underrecognized demographic.  
 
“Like what Pantone's Color of the Year represents, I hope 2024 encompasses kindness and compassion because the world lacks that,” said Berries. “I wish people recognized how far kindness and compassion really go. It costs zero dollars to be kind, and I hope that anyone who buys the Lip Shine and puts it on every day remembers that they have the power to change someone's day and life.”
